How a Single Mother and Woman Entrepreneur Transformed her Income in Mozambique

Determined to find a way to support her three children, a single mother started selling roasted peanuts and earned about $3 each day. Since then, she's dramatically increased her income after working with a start-up supported by TechnoServe.

International Day of Rural Women: A Rural Woman Farmer in Guatemala Supports Her Children and Her Community

TechnoServe acknowledges women’s vital role in growing the world’s food, while grappling with significant other challenges and responsibilities. The story of Lesbia Ludia Juárez, a rural woman farmer, demonstrates the tremendous contributions and potential of rural women around the world.
